ArchiveFileStreamContext Class
Provides a basic implementation of the archive pack and unpack stream context interfaces, based on a list of archive files, a default directory, and an optional mapping from internal to external file paths.
Methods
Section titled “Methods”| Method | Description |
|---|---|
| CloseArchiveReadStream(archiveNumber, archiveName, stream) | Closes a stream where an archive was read. |
| CloseArchiveWriteStream(archiveNumber, archiveName, stream) | Closes a stream where an archive package was written. |
| CloseFileReadStream(path, stream) | Closes a stream that has been used to read a file. |
| CloseFileWriteStream(path, stream, attributes, lastWriteTime) | Closes a stream where an extracted file was written. |
| GetArchiveName(archiveNumber) | Gets the name of the archive with a specified number. |
| GetOption(optionName, parameters) | Gets extended parameter information specific to the compression format being used. |
| OpenArchiveReadStream(archiveNumber, archiveName, compressionEngine) | Opens the archive stream for reading. |
| OpenArchiveWriteStream(archiveNumber, archiveName, truncate, compressionEngine) | Opens a stream for writing an archive. |
| OpenFileWriteStream(path, fileSize, lastWriteTime) | Opens a stream for writing extracted file bytes. |
Properties
Section titled “Properties”| Property | Description |
|---|---|
| ArchiveFiles | Gets or sets the list of archive files that are created or extracted. |
| Directory | Gets or sets the default root directory where files are located. |
| EnableOffsetOpen | Gets or sets a flag that enables creating or extracting an archive at an offset within an existing file. (This is typically used to open archive-based self-extracting packages.) |
| ExtractOnlyNewerFiles | Gets or sets a flag that can prevent extracted files from overwriting newer files that already exist. |
| Files | Gets or sets the mapping from internal file paths to external file paths. |
Remarks
Section titled “Remarks”This class can also handle creating or extracting chained archive packages.

OpenFileWriteStream(path, fileSize, lastWriteTime) Method
Section titled “OpenFileWriteStream(path, fileSize, lastWriteTime) Method”Opens a stream for writing extracted file bytes.
Declaration
Section titled “Declaration”public System.IO.Stream OpenFileWriteStream( string path, System.Int64 fileSize, System.DateTime lastWriteTime)Parameters
Section titled “Parameters”|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
| path | string | The path of the file within the archive. |
| fileSize | System.Int64 | The uncompressed size of the file to be extracted. |
| lastWriteTime | System.DateTime | The last write time of the file to be extracted. |
Return value
Section titled “Return value”System.IO.Stream A stream where extracted file bytes are to be written, or null to skip extraction of the file and continue to the next file.
Remarks
Section titled “Remarks”This method opens a file using the following logic:
- If the «see P:WixToolset.Dtf.Compression.ArchiveFileStreamContext.Directory» and the «see P:WixToolset.Dtf.Compression.ArchiveFileStreamContext.Files» mapping are both null, the path is treated as relative to the current directory, and that file is opened.
- If the «see P:WixToolset.Dtf.Compression.ArchiveFileStreamContext.Directory» is not null but the «see P:WixToolset.Dtf.Compression.ArchiveFileStreamContext.Files» mapping is null, the path is treated as relative to that directory, and that file is opened.
- If the «see P:WixToolset.Dtf.Compression.ArchiveFileStreamContext.Directory» is null but the «see P:WixToolset.Dtf.Compression.ArchiveFileStreamContext.Files» mapping is not null, the path parameter is used as a key into the mapping, and the resulting value is the file path that is opened, relative to the current directory (or it may be an absolute path). If no mapping exists, the file is skipped.
- If both the «see P:WixToolset.Dtf.Compression.ArchiveFileStreamContext.Directory» and the «see P:WixToolset.Dtf.Compression.ArchiveFileStreamContext.Files» mapping are specified, the path parameter is used as a key into the mapping, and the resulting value is the file path that is opened, relative to the specified directory (or it may be an absolute path). If no mapping exists, the file is skipped. If the «see P:WixToolset.Dtf.Compression.ArchiveFileStreamContext.ExtractOnlyNewerFiles» flag is set, the file is skipped if a file currently exists in the same path with an equal or newer write time.
